Quality Manager

Headquartered in Fort Mill, South Carolina, MacLean Power Systems (MPS) is a leading manufacturer of mission-critical and engineered components for the electric utility, telecommunications, and civil markets. Established in 1986 as a subsidiary of a larger parent company, MPS has grown substantially and now operates as a standalone company. A dedicated workforce of over 1,600 team members worldwide, MPS is renowned for its commitment to quality, responsiveness, and safety. Our focus on vertical integration ensures the highest standards across our product lines. We operate nine production facilities across North America and continually invest in our manufacturing capabilities to better serve our customers.

At MPS, we strive to create a workplace that embodies respect, openness, collaboration, personal growth, and entrepreneurship. We are committed to achieving excellence in Environmental, Health & Safety through our Mission Zero initiative.

MPS is seeking a talented Quality Manager. The Quality Manager (QM) serves as a key member of the plant leadership team, guiding the Quality Department and championing a culture of excellence. This role is responsible for developing and executing a site-specific quality strategy that aligns with the broader corporate objectives. The QM oversees all aspects of the quality function, including the integrated management system, supplier quality and incoming inspection, quality control and assurance, and continuous improvement initiatives. Through effective leadership and collaboration, QM ensures that quality standards are met or exceeded across all operations, driving customer satisfaction and operational efficiency.

This role is based in our Stockton, CA, plant.

What You'll Do

  • Develop and implement a comprehensive Quality Strategy by identifying critical roles and assembling the right talent. Lead, mentor, and grow a high-performing Quality Team through clearly defined job-specific requirements, tailored training initiatives, and continuous professional development aligned with strategic performance goals.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to design, implement, and sustain a resilient Quality Management System aligned with ISO 9001 standards, including anticipated amendmentswhile ensuring full compliance with customer requirements, regulatory obligations, and industry benchmarks.
  • Develop and implement a site-specific quality strategy aligned with corporate objectives, leading quality-focused initiatives and ensuring project timelines and deliverables are achieved. Actively contributes to cross-functional projects to ensure quality standards and requirements are fully integrated and met throughout execution.
  • Establish and refine internal quality control mechanisms by designing comprehensive measurement and monitoring systems. This includes implementing a robust metrology framework, structured incoming inspection protocols, and effective plant floor control and inspection processes tailored to operational requirements.
  • Serve as a core member of the plant leadership team, representing the quality function in strategic planning, operational reviews, and decision-making forums.
  • Oversee the corrective and preventive action (CAPA) process specific to Customer Complaints, utilizing quality data and trend analysis to identify root causes and drive effective resolution in coordination with engineering.
  • Define and monitor key quality performance indicators (KPIs), support other departments in developing relevant metrics, and map process inputs, outputs, and interdependencies to enhance operational efficiency.
  • Collaborate with procurement and suppliers to address quality concerns, strengthen supplier performance, and improve overall supply chain reliability.
  • Coordinate and lead internal, external, and customer audits, ensuring facility-wide readiness and alignment across departments.
  • Conduct risk assessments and provide strategic guidance to leadership and operational teams, integrating priorities and actions into the broader business strategy through tools such as FMEAs and control plans.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ally to design and implement comprehensive documentation such as inspection and testing procedures, work instructions, standard operating procedures, and process flow diagrams while ensuring consistent training, understanding, and compliance across all operational areas

What You'll Need to Excel in This Role

Education:

  • Bachelor's degree in engineering or a science discipline with preference to Mechanical or Electrical Engineering discipline.

Experience:

  • 5+ years related manufacturing experience with 2+ years leading Quality in a manufacturing environment
  • Previous experience as a manufacturing or process engineer is preferred.

Additional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:

  • Expertise in Quality Standards: Deep understanding of ISO 9001, ISO 14001, and ISO 45001, with practical experience in implementing and managing integrated management systems.
  • Analytical & Problem-Solving Ability: Proven strength in root cause analysis, corrective action development, and data-driven decision-making.
  • Technical Writing Proficiency: Skilled in drafting clear, concise, and accurate documentation including procedures, reports, and quality-related communications.
  • Customer Complaint & Failure Analysis: Experienced investigating customer complaints, conducting failure analyses, and preparing detailed technical reports.
  • Regulatory & Customer Requirements: Strong research capabilities and the ability to make informed decisions quickly while ensuring compliance with customer-specific and regulatory standards.
  • Blueprint Interpretation: Proficient in reading and interpreting engineering drawings and specifications.
  • Testing Standards Knowledge: Familiar with ASTM test methods and their application in quality assurance processes.
  • Statistical Tools & Concepts: Solid foundation in statistical analysis, including control charts, capability studies, and data interpretation.
  • AIAG Core Tools Expertise: Hands-on experience with industry-standard tools such as FMEA, Control Plans, APQP, SPC, and MSA.
